Historical home with all its charm! This Arts & Crafts style 1916 home is perfectly located – just one bock to the river and park to enjoy nature, art shows and more. Canal St shops and restaurants are close too! This home is in the city’s Art District Overlay which allows some unique commercial uses such as art gallery, cafe and coffee shop. Enjoy cool evenings on the west facing front porch. As you enter the house, you will immediately feel the high ceilings giving the home an open feel. The inviting living room has hardwood floors, brick fireplace and built in book shelves. Screened in back porch leads to a “cultivated wildness” garden ready for your horticulture additions. There are 2 bedrooms on the first floor as well as 1 full bathroom. Second floor attic space was modified as 2 bedrooms and 1 bathroom. Installation of energy saving features such as solar film on second floor windows, solar screens along west and south windows and a solar attic fan. Owner has kept some of the original aspects of this home, such as sash weight windows, crystal door knobs, shell dash exterior finish, wooden kitchen cabinets and fireplace. Property backs up to alley, allowing for rear entrance to property. All measurements are approximate.
